We are looking for a Manager, Consumer Insights (International) with extensive expertise in global research and a proven track record of scaling quantitative and qualitative programs across EMEA and APAC. Joining our Consumer Insights team within the Marketing organization, you will translate a deep understanding of human behavior into actionable strategies that drive international growth, marketing, and commercial partnerships.
Location: London, UK (Hybrid)
- GTM Strategy & In-Market Performance: Serve as a key partner to the international Go-To-Market team, delivering data-driven insights to inform strategy and optimize in-market performance.
- Brand Health Tracking: Lead the continued expansion of our brand health tracking programs across international markets.
- Forecasting & Advanced Analytics: Collaborate with Data Science and Analytics to scale awareness forecasting models for setting company OKRs, and Media Mix Modeling (MMM) to optimize global media spend.
- Consumer Segmentation & Audience Insights: Adapt Oura’s proprietary consumer segmentation for global markets, identifying market sizing and key cultural nuances for key target audiences and Ideal Customer Profiles (ICPs).
- Marketing Messaging: Conduct message and claims testing to identify marketing claims that resonate most for international audiences. Partner with integrated marketing to develop messaging frameworks, while collaborating with media teams on A/B testing to measure in-market performance.
- Trends & Foresights: Monitor global shifts and cultural trends to identify and capitalize on emerging consumer behaviors.
- Path to Purchase: Scale path-to-purchase research internationally to drive growth across global retail and D2C channels.
- Retail Analytics: Synthesize retail platform and point-of-sale (POS) data to inform localized channel strategies.
- International Research Infrastructure: Partner with the localization team and internal stakeholders to scale research capabilities and tooling globally.
- Ad Hoc Research: Leverage methodologies that balance scientific rigor with speed. You should be equally comfortable using in-house DIY tools (applying rigorous sampling/weighting in-house) and managing agency partners for high-impact projects.
- Executive Reporting & Communication: Synthesize complex insights into high-level reporting for executive leadership, including monthly and quarterly business reviews in collaboration with Product Insights, Analytics, Media, and Growth teams.
We would love to have you on our team if you have:
- 7+ years of experience in consumer insights or market research, preferably at a tech-enabled health/wellness company or a global research agency.
- Experience influencing executive level decision-makers and presenting to people at all levels of the organization with varying levels of data literacy.
- Strong experience in both qualitative and quantitative research methodologies, including survey design, focus groups, user interviews, consumer segmentation, message testing, MaxDiff, data analytics, behavioral data, and user interviews, across EMEA and APAC.
- Strong proficiency with platforms like Quantilope, SurveyMonkey, SPSS, and Excel.
- Comfort with ambiguity and the ability to find creative solutions in a fast-paced environment.
- Desire to succeed in an innovative and entrepreneurial environment: intellectual curiosity, proactive self-starter attitude, and high integrity.
